Ceisteanna—Questions. Oral Answers. - Sunday Train Services.

asked the Minister for Industry and Commerce if he will direct Córas Iompair Éireann to arrange for the provision of a suitable rail service on Sundays, during the months of August and September, between Enniscorthy and Rosslare, particularly in view of the appeals made to the company by the people of Enniscorthy and the improved fuel supply position.

asked the Minister for Industry and Commerce if there is any possibility of Córas Iompair Éireann arranging a Sunday train service between Kilkenny and Waterford during the summer months so that the local people may enjoy some of the health facilities which are provided for persons in other similar areas.

asked the Minister for Industry and Commerce if he will state the reasons which led him to refuse sanction for the restoration of a Sunday summer train service between Kilkenny and Tramore; and whether, in view of the improvement in the railway's fuel position, he will now reconsider his decision and sanction the restoration of such service.

I propose to take questions Nos. 8, 9 and 10, together.

There has been some improvement in the coal supply position and I have authorised Córas Iompair Éireann to provide trains on a few Sundays in August to certain seaside resorts adjacent to a number of the larger towns, including Kilkenny and Enniscorthy.

Will the Minister say how many Sundays in August?

A few Sundays.

Three Sundays, I take it?

At least.
